Description

Creating oven-fresh pizza is quick and easy with Pillsbury Pizza Crust dough. In minutes, bake the pizza you want, with all the toppings you love. Pillsbury pizza crust dough comes refrigerated and ready to go. Simply prebake your dough for 8 minutes at 400 degrees F, add your toppings, then bake for about 6-10 minutes for the delicious taste of home-baked pizza. Whether you're looking to enjoy the simple taste of cheese and tomato, or want to heat things up with pepperoni, salami, and peppers, choose this pizza crust as the perfect base for your creations. Beyond classic pizza, use this to make calzones, breadsticks, and even fruit pies.     Excellent with a few tweaks!

    I used to work in a restaurant and this crust beats any of the frozen crusts by a mile. A few tips: Make sure your oven is fully preheated to 425. Grease your pan, spread out your crust. Poke holes all over it with a fork so it proofs evenly. Lightly spray or brush on olive oil. Bake for 6 minutes. Use a light hand with the sauce. I like Prego traditional. Sprinkle on 1 1/2 cups of cheese, add your other toppings, then finish with the other 1/2 cup of cheese. Bake for 8 minutes, then broil for 3. Everyone here agrees that this easily compares to just about any takeout pizza. Give it a try!

    I love this pizza dough and have been using it for

    I love this pizza dough and have been using it for decades, but ONLY for specific toppings which complements the specific flavor of this dough. I sauté peppers, onions and mushrooms and always put some cheese first after on the dough after stretching it out a bit and cutting the dough in 6 pieces. I sprinkle some grated parmesan and then place the sauteed and cooled veggies, not too loaded and then top with some fontina or other melting cheese, but not too heavy again with the cheese either. My other variation is same steps up to the toppings, I add some small pieces of roasted cauliflower and a bit of crumbled either feta or blue cheese and then bake. When done if you like the heat, drizzle some buffalo sauce lightly on top. This is it for the way I use it and also I use it when making Stromboli, like a braided, filled thing with grounded cooked meat and some broccoli steamed and cheese., Very good. Hope some of you might try it who are not so keen on it now, I make my own pizza dough for other types, or buy good fresh pizza dough also, but this specific one I always use for these 2 combinations. I love it and hope they never discontinue it.
